> Don wrote:
>
> > In the last week I have had NG lock up on me twice for no obvious reason.
> >
> > I have NG FP-1 install on a Nokia IP330 running 3.4.2. The box was
> > installed about 2 months ago and has been working smoothly.
> >
> > Last Thursday, the box stopped routing between the external interface and
> > the DMZ interface. Routing between the external and internal, and both
> > wide area interfaces worked fine as well as between the Internal and the
> > DMZ interface.
> >
> > Stopping and restarting CP cleared the problem. I thought it was simply a
> > fluke until it happened again this morning. Once again the system locked
> > up and CheckPoint had to be restarted before it would operate correctly.
> >
> > The only messages in the logs are:
> >
> >  T_event_sig_set_handler_e: invalid env 0x41000
> >  T_event_sig_set_handler_e: invalid env 0x41000
> >  fwd_log_handler: 58: Log version 20000000 supported, accept connection
> >   XRM main >  FWD_DONOT_RESPAWN
> >  fwd_log_handler: 64: Log version 20000000 supported, accept connection
> >  AUTH_DNS: cp_freehostent() was passed NULL pointer
> >  T_event_sig_set_handler_e: invalid env 0x41000
> >  fwd_log_handler: 58: Log version 20000000 supported, accept connection
> >   XRM main >  FWD_DONOT_RESPAWN
> >  fwd_log_handler: 64: Log version 20000000 supported, accept connection
> >  AUTH_DNS: cp_freehostent() was passed NULL pointer
> > ...
> >
> > Has anyone had NG give them this sort of problem? I am going to be looking
> > into possible network problems with the DMZ switch, however internal users
> > can get to the DMZ even when this happens.
> >
> > -Don
